The Women's Issues Committee's childcare survey has generated interest in the results. Included in the list of interested persons and agencies is Senator Mark Begich, Representative Kertulla, and a large and diverse group of volunteers in Juneau who are working together towards childcare cost, location, and business models for the providers. 

In Juneau, conversations with legislators and their staff and DOL&WD WIA officials, has brought to light the extent of this problem statewide and everyone's willingness to work towards a solution.

Our union seat at this table could help us to effect a positive solution statewide, with positive press, which is in support of our strategic plan. We would like your acknowledgement and support of this effort and information sharing.
